Detection of False Sub Aggregated Data in Wireless Sensor Networks

B. Gowtham, A.L. Sreenivasulu

DOI: 10.17148/IJARCCE.2015.41187

Abstract: In wireless sensor networks data aggregation is one of the major issues. To aggregate the data a robust aggregation framework called synopsis diffusion which combines multi path routing algorithm to accurately aggregate the data in case of failures, Nodes are compromising due to the lack of physical protection. Compromised nodes are very vulnerable to attacks in sensor networks. By taking this is an advantage adversary can launch false data over the network. Here a novel light weight verification algorithm performed by the sink node or base station and that can determine any false sub-aggregate data in the aggregated data. It contributes to make synopsis diffusion approach in secure against attacks on compromised node which false sub-aggregate the data. Theoretical analysis and extensive simulations have been conducted and verified.
